簡體   English   中英

C++ 字符/符號

[英]C++ Characters/Symbols

#include <iostream>

using namespace std;

int main(){
    
    cout << "ÍÍÍÍÍ";
    return 0;
}

圖片

這個符號叫什么,我怎樣才能找到像“Í”這樣的其他字符來打印符號? 它是ASCII值嗎?

output中的符號是代碼頁 437中的字符編號 205,是方框圖字符之一。 它是在 DOS 下用於繪制基於文本的“窗口”的字符之一。 我不知道這個特定字符的名稱,除了像“水平雙線”這樣的描述性名稱。

源代碼中的符號是Unicode 中的字符 205 顯然,當您的源代碼中出現數值為205的字符時,您的編輯器會顯示 Unicode 字符,但是當它顯示為 output 時,您的終端會顯示代碼頁 437 字符。

如果您可以通過按住Alt並按數字鍵盤上的 205 在源代碼中輸入Í字符,那么您可能可以類似地從代碼頁 437 中獲取其他字符(將 205 替換為您想要的字符的三位數代碼)。 方框圖字符范圍從 179 到 218。

如果您直接處理 Unicode 字符,請參閱Latin-1 補充塊以獲取擴展 ASCII 范圍(128 到 255)中的字符列表。 此列表包含十六進制代碼; 方框圖字符范圍從0xB3 (上標 3)到0xDA (銳角大寫 U)。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M